As a Junior Compliance Technologist, your responsibilities will include:

Reviewing product artwork and pack copy to ensure accuracy and compliance with market regulations

Collaborating with the artwork development team to ensure timely and accurate artwork production

Supporting new product development timelines by coordinating artwork delivery

Liaising with purchasing teams and label suppliers to facilitate finished product production

Providing administration support to the Compliance and Quality Manager across all compliance activities

Proactively identifying and addressing regulatory issues across international markets

As a Junior Compliance Technologist, your experience will include:

A-Level educated or equivalent, ideally with a science-based subject

Strong attention to detail with the ability to manage multiple tasks against defined deadlines

Good organisational and time management skills

A solid level of IT competency

A genuine desire to develop knowledge and skills in product compliance

Experience in a manufacturing , FMCG , or regulated product environment (desirable)
